Description

In this course, students will be placed in a K-12 setting in area schools to complete tasks that are directly tied to the Florida Educator Accomplished Practices (FEAPs). This course is designed to allow students multiple opportunities to observe and interact with teachers and students in the K-12 setting (approximately 60 hours) and participate in classroom tasks such as using data to drive lesson planning, parent communication, and classroom management planning. The College of Education will work cooperatively with local schools to place students in classrooms according to the students’ major/grade level preference. As part of the course requirements, students must pass the ESE Subject Area Exam (SAE) and provide documentation to the College of Education before the end of the course.Prerequisites: None
